Tasks: Estimate repair cost based on damage examination report.
Plan repair work to be performed.
Professionalism in customer service.
Test drive vehicles for proper handling.
Clean and maintain work space.
File, grind and sand body surfaces to be repaired.
Mask and tape auto body surfaces in preparation for painting.
Remove damaged fenders, panels and grills and bolt or weld replacement parts into place.
Apply primers and repaint surfaces.
Repair or replace interior components.
Repair or replace damaged windows, windshields and sunroofs.
Operate soldering equipment or use plastic filler to fill holes, dents and seams.
Straighten bent frames using frame and underbody pulling and anchoring equipment.
